Output 89dda3a4d93ee537a5ea0ad1d4d137b5259a9f5d476b39fcf7dca827bd4e92c8:0

value
5976061
script pubkey
OP_0 OP_PUSHBYTES_20 b84cf1bc4f74a73089e655ba3e1b7ab96ff35fb5
address
bc1qhpx0r0z0wjnnpz0x2karuxm6h9hlxha4s3qm9y
transaction
89dda3a4d93ee537a5ea0ad1d4d137b5259a9f5d476b39fcf7dca827bd4e92c8
confirmations
53841
spent
true